| // Process is one run: the single entity every other row in this package hangs off. |
| // |
| // What a run needs beyond an owner and a type depends on the kind of run it is, and |
| // that lives in a per-kind child rather than in columns here — BatchProcess for a |
| // BATCH_JOB, and whatever a later kind requires. The children are not resources of |
| // their own: a caller creates, reads and deletes them through the process. |
| type Process struct { |
| ID string `gorm:"column:process_id;primaryKey;type:varchar(36)" json:"processId"` |
| |
| OwnerID *string `gorm:"column:user_id;type:varchar(255);index" json:"userId,omitempty"` |
| Owner *iammodel.User `gorm:"references:ID;constraint:OnDelete:RESTRICT,OnUpdate:CASCADE" json:"-"` |
| |
| // The process type, e.g. "BATCH_JOB". This is a plain string rather than an enum |
| // because the set of process kinds is expected to grow. |
| ProcessType *ProcessType `gorm:"column:process_type;type:varchar(32)" json:"processType,omitempty"` |
| |
| // The last status recorded for this process, if any. |
| // |
| // It carries no foreign key, deliberately. A status already points at its process, |
| // and a constraint in this direction as well would make the two tables mutually |
| // dependent — a cycle PostgreSQL cannot create, since it validates a referenced |
| // table exists when the referencing table is declared. This column is a cache of |
| // the newest status row, maintained by ProcessStatus.AfterCreate. |
| LastStatusID *string `gorm:"column:last_status_id;type:varchar(36);index" json:"lastStatusId,omitempty"` |
| |
| // BatchProcess is present exactly when ProcessType is BATCH_JOB. It is owned by |
| // the process, not shared with it: deleting the process deletes it too. |
| BatchProcess *BatchJobProcess `gorm:"foreignKey:ProcessID;references:ID;constraint:OnDelete:CASCADE,OnUpdate:CASCADE" json:"batchProcess,omitempty"` |
| |
| InputMappings []*TemplateInputMapping `gorm:"foreignKey:ProcessID;references:ID;constraint:OnDelete:CASCADE,OnUpdate:CASCADE" json:"inputMappings,omitempty"` |
| OutputMappings []*TemplateOutputMapping `gorm:"foreignKey:ProcessID;references:ID;constraint:OnDelete:CASCADE,OnUpdate:CASCADE" json:"outputMappings,omitempty"` |
| } |

| // BeforeDelete removes what the database will not. |
| // |
| // The statuses have to go first: their own ProcessID foreign key is RESTRICT, so the |
| // server would refuse to delete a process any status still points at. LastStatusID |
| // needs no clearing — it holds no constraint — and the row carrying it is about to be |
| // deleted in this same transaction. |
| // |
| // The batch process is deleted through GORM rather than left to its ON DELETE CASCADE |
| // so that its own AfterDelete fires and takes the owned BatchJobConfig with it. A |
| // cascade in the database removes the row without ever calling into Go, which would |
| // leave the config orphaned. |
| // |
| // The tasks and the template mappings need neither: their foreign keys cascade and |
| // they own nothing outside themselves. |
| func (p *Process) BeforeDelete(tx *gorm.DB) error { |
| if err := tx.Where("process_id = ?", p.ID).Delete(&ProcessStatus{}).Error; err != nil { |
| return err |
| } |
| |
| var batch []BatchJobProcess |
| if err := tx.Where("parent_process_id = ?", p.ID).Find(&batch).Error; err != nil { |
| return err |
| } |
| for i := range batch { |
| if err := tx.Delete(&batch[i]).Error; err != nil { |
| return err |
| } |
| } |
| return nil |
| } |
